Decent Work and Productivity focused Business Development Services

Clayton Mark Mclaren

OBJECTIVES

  • Validate the developed manuals content in terms of accuracy and identify areas where materials needs to localized to meet peculiar country level needs

  • Introduce BDS Providers with the conceptual framework and understanding o of decent work principles and labour productivity

  • Enable BDS providers to train construction businesses in management concepts and decent work and productivity issues as detailed in the guides and project objectives

  • Outline the project objectives and support available for BDS providers in the roll out of the training guides Support the localization of the training content to country specifics

  • Clarify roles, responsibilities and expectations for the role out of the decent work focused BDS for construction sector SMEs

  • Support Providers to develop a DBS provision roll out plan

  • Collaboratively develop a roadmap for technical assistance for the roll out and provision of the SME support services.

CONTENT

The objective of the trainer (TOT) programme was to equip participants with the knowledge, tools, and instruments for developing and implement training sessions on Decent Work, labour productivity and responsible business conduct (RBC) which ultimately read to sustainable business operation.

In this regard, the TOT sought to enhance the BDS Providers’ understanding of fundamental principles and rights a work, their relationship with business operations and how these principles can be implemented in enterprise operations with the objective of promoting responsible labour practices which in turn affect the employer-worker relations, enterprise’s workers retention capacity, and related labour productivity and enterprise competitiveness.
